About Our School
San Sisto College, Carina is a Catholic secondary college in the Dominican Tradition, committed to the education of young women, with an enrolment of over 815 students.
The Dominican values of truth, joy, faith and prayer, justice and compassion, community and service, and a love of learning are as essential to the contemporary world as they were in previous times.
Our aim is to provide a learning environment that supports the individual student to meet the challenges of the future.
With an emphasis on academic achievement, development of practical skills, promotion of community harmony and a wide co‐curricular programme, the college seeks to challenge each student in individual ways while fostering a robust sense of community.
